What Where When-sday: Creative Girls Rock Expo
from WNXP Podcasts · host WNXP Nashville
This week for What Where When-sday, we discuss Creative Girls Rock Expo: Broken Crayons Still In Color at Tennessee State University with founder and CEO Charmin Bates. The organization based in Nashville mission is to educate and empower young girls to utilize their creative talents in unique ways. In honor of Mental Health and Wellness Month, this Saturday they are offering a Creative Girls Rock Expo: Broken Crayons Steel C.O.L.O.R., an acronym for Cultivating Our Lives One Radiant Hue at a time. Main host, along with Creative Girls Rock, is an organization called Smooth founded by Sabrina Greenlee, the mother of DeAndre Hopkins, wide receiver for the Tennessee Titans.
